With a total force of 20,000 newtons, an airplane has a mass of 1,200 kg. What is its acceleration?

Respuesta :

Stephen46
Stephen46 Stephen46
  • 05-11-2020

Answer:

The answer is 16.67 m/s²

Explanation:

The acceleration of an object given it's mass and the force acting on it can be found by using the formula

[tex]a = \frac{f}{m} \\ [/tex]

f is the force

m is the mass

From the question we have

[tex]m = \frac{20000}{1200} = \frac{200}{12} \\ = 16.66666...[/tex]

We have the final answer as

16.67 m/s²
